Some parts of sandra i like, such as the cpu mips bit and the memory bandwidth. They are a good guide to see if everything is working and to see what effect (if any) that last tweak had on the system. Some of the bits of it though are terrible frown like the HDD test and especially the information, it seems to actually guess most of the things rather than work them out frown

In summary....good tool but dont trust it with your life smile
